2. Make it a visual experience

video marketing

From infographics to videos, eCommerce content marketing experts are continually maximizing the use of visual aids to present their intentions and messages in a concise and memorable manner. Brands are capitalizing on the rise of videos-driven platforms, such as TikTok and Youtube, due to their rapidly growing popularity over the last decade – believing video to be the most effective format for content marketing. According to Cisco, 82% of all online traffic can be attributed to video content while 80% of marketers say it has also directly boosted sales.

Infographics are also becoming more and more prevalent among content creators due to their brevity. Consumers prefer getting information quickly, thus making infographics a popular format for sharing valuable data. This year will witness a 38% rise in the use of infographics as a marketing tactic.

4. Consider incorporating AI Automation

AI automation

As your business grows, you’re going to need all the help you can get when it comes to maintaining and improving your brand identity – especially in the digital age. Apart from a team of marketing experts, brands are now investing in AI Automation to aid content generation and dissemination. Automated solutions are now an industry norm and have taken the content marketing landscape by storm, with 51% of companies currently utilizing it for their content marketing operations. Marketers even assert that a 14.5% increase in sales productivity can be credited to AI Automation.

Opting for AI Automation can significantly elevate your eCommerce content marketing. It can help in generating personalized content, quickly gathering important information, reaching out to customers, and even improving overall customer experience.
